Objective: Ketamine is an anesthetic drug associated with dissociation. Decreased electroencephalogram alpha (8 to 13 Hz) and low-beta (13 to 20 Hz) oscillation power have been associated with ketamine-induced dissociation. OBJECTIVE: Ketamine has been shown to be effective in treatment of episodes of major depressive disorder (MDD). This controlled study aimed to analyse the predictive and discriminative power of heart rate (HR) and heart rate variability (HRV) for ketamine treatment in MDD. ObjectiveThere is a growing scientific interest in mindfulness meditation (MM), yet its underlying neurophysiological mechanism is still uncertain. ObjectiveThe choice of electroencephalograph (EEG) reference is a critical issue for the study of brain activity.
